What's 70 percent off 24000 Pounds
The easiest way of calculating discount is, in this case, to multiply the normal price £24000 by 70 then divide it by one hundred. So, the discount is equal to £16800. To calculate the sales price, simply deduct the discount of $16800 from the original price £24000 then get £7200 as the sales price.
